Chakkasmali

Chakkasmali is a village located in Tamluk subdivision of Purba Medinipur district in West Bengal, India. It is situated 17.7km away from Tamluk, which is both district & sub-district headquarter of Chakkasmali village. As per 2009 stats, Anantapur I is the gram panchayat of Chakkasmali village.

About Chakkasmali

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Chakkasmali is 344494. The village spans a total geographical area of 44.58 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 721647. Tamluk is nearest town to Chakkasmali village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 17km away.

When it comes to local governance, Chakkasmali village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Moyna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Tamluk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Chakkasmali

Below is a concise population overview of Chakkasmali as per the Census 2011 data. The table highlights the key population metrics categorized by gender and social groups.

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 1,249 653 596
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 212 110 102
Scheduled Castes (SC) N/A N/A N/A
Scheduled Tribes (ST) N/A N/A N/A
Literate Population 926 523 403
Illiterate Population 323 130 193

Here's a detailed summary of the Basic Population Details of Chakkasmali village:

  • The total population of Chakkasmali village is around 1,249, including approximately 653 males and 596 females, with a sex ratio of 912 females per 1,000 males.
  • There are about 212 children aged 0–6 years in Chakkasmali village, reflecting the young population in the village.
  • The literacy rate of Chakkasmali village is about 74.14%, with male literacy at 80.09% and female literacy at 67.62%.
  • There are around 263 households in Chakkasmali village.

Connectivity of Chakkasmali

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Chakkasmali. As per the 2011 stats, Chakkasmali had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available within <5 km distance
Private Bus Service Available within <5 km distance
Railway Station Available within 10+ km distance
